Why Trusted Sourcing Matters in Aerospace
Aerospace manufacturing operates under some of the strictest quality control protocols in the world. Components must withstand extreme conditions such as high temperatures, pressure variances, mechanical stress, and corrosion. Any compromise on materials can lead to catastrophic failures, costly recalls, or jeopardized missions.
Sourcing reliable materials from trustworthy suppliers reduces risks of counterfeit products, supply chain disruptions, and quality inconsistencies. Global aerospace companies require verified origins, rigorous certification, and compliance with international standards like AS9100, ISO 9001, and aerospace-specific material certifications.

The Role of Aramid Fibers in Aerospace Engineering
Aramid fibers such as Kevlar®, Twaron®, and Technora® have revolutionized aerospace engineering by providing materials that are incredibly strong, lightweight, and resistant to heat, abrasion, and fatigue. These fibers are widely used in applications including:
– Structural components and airframe reinforcements
– Protective layers in aircraft interiors
– Heat shields and insulation
– High-performance composite materials for satellite and space vehicle parts
– Ballistic panels in defense aircraft
Because the aerospace sector demands flawless performance and safety, aramid fibers sourced for use in aerospace applications must come with certification guaranteeing fiber integrity, tensile strength, and performance under stress.
